Agricultural Research Service materials engineer Sunghyun Nam developed an inexpensive, effective and environmentally friendly method to kill bacteria by creating silver nanoparticles inside cotton fibers. For more than a century, clothing and medical supplies have included silver as an antimicrobial agent. However, washing tends to remove silver's powerful antimicrobial properties.
